Lead, Capillary

Specimen:Collect:
  • One Lavender (EDTA)
Submit:
  • 0.5 mL (Min:0.3 mL) Whole blood in Lavender (EDTA). Submit Ambient.
Special Handling:
  • Invert 10 times to prevent specimen clotting.
    Stability: If the specimen is drawn and stored in the appropriate container the lead values do not change with time.
Rejection Criteria:
  • Specimens collected/transported in tubes other than Lavender Pediatric (EDTA).
    Heparin anticoagulant or clotted specimens.
Stability:Ambient: 24 Month(s); Refrigerated: 24 Month(s); Frozen: Unacceptable; Incubated: Unacceptable
Methodology:
  • Inductively Coupled Plasma Mass Spectrometry
Performed:Mon-Fri
Reported:2-8 Day(s)
CPT Codes:
  • 83655
Interpretive Data:General Reference Range : <=4.9 ug/dL
Male Reference Ranges
  • 0 - 5 year(s) : <3.5 ug/dL

Female Reference Ranges
  • 0 - 5 year(s) : <3.5 ug/dL


For medical purpose only. Methodology: Inductively Coupled Plasma Mass Spectrometry. If contamination is a concern repeat testing. Questions can be directed to laboratory. Test developed and validated by Interpath Laboratory.
